Filter by:Fecal Virome Transplantation (FVT) has in small studies shown benefit in the treatment of recurrent C. difficile infection. In the VISION study we will treat patients with recurrent C. difficile infection with FVT capsules and compare the treatment with Fecal Microbiota Transplantation (FMT) capsules. Both will be following af standard treatment of antibiotics (Vancomycin)
The increasing inappropriate use of antimicrobials, in addition to increasing selective pressure and inducing environmental resistance, is also a risk factor for the development of Clostridioides difficile infection (CDI). The intestinal microbiota is mainly composed of the phyla Firmicutes, Bacteroidetes, Acinobacteria, Proteobacteria, Fusobacteria and Verrucomicrobia, and more than 90% of the phylum Firmicutes is composed of Clostridium spp. (two). The inappropriate use of antimicrobials initiates a process of dysregulation of the microbiome, called dysbiosis, and it is from the selection of genera and species of bacteria that will dominate the intestine that pseudomembranous colitis can set in with an increased burden of Clostridioides difficile, a gram positive, anaerobic, spore-forming, that produces two enterotoxins, toxin A and toxin.
Clostridium difficile (CD) infection are an important cause of morbi-mortality in patients undergoing allogeneic hematopoietic stem cell transplant (HSCT). The VANCALLO trial aims at evaluating oral vancomycine reducing the risk of CD infection relying on a placebo controlled 1:1 randomized design, including one interim analysis.
